The Current Challenge
The promise of shared augmented reality often collides with a frustrating reality. Many so called AR devices are far from truly standalone, tethering users to bulky external packs or constantly requiring a smartphone for processing power and display. This limitation severely restricts mobility and spontaneity, turning what should be a seamless interaction into a cumbersome setup. Users frequently encounter significant pain points when attempting to create or join shared AR environments in the same physical space. The typical approach demands meticulous environmental mapping or calibration for each participant, consuming valuable time and often leading to misaligned digital objects.
Furthermore, the visual fidelity on many AR glasses struggles to integrate digital content seamlessly with the real world. Blurry images, narrow fields of view, and noticeable latency detract from any sense of immersion. This visual dissonance makes it difficult for multiple users to perceive and interact with the same digital objects as a natural extension of their environment. The ambition for realtime, shared AR collaboration, whether for gaming, design, or social interaction, remains largely unfulfilled by traditional solutions that fail to provide an untethered, high fidelity, and easy to share experience. Frequently Asked Questions
How do Spectacles enable shared AR experiences in the same room?
Spectacles achieves seamless shared AR through its design as a standalone wearable computer powered by Snap OS 2.0. Crucially, its EyeConnect feature allows users to share spatial experiences effortlessly, without the need for complex setup or mapping, ensuring multiple people can interact with the same digital content within the same physical space.
What kind of interactions are possible with Spectacles in a shared AR environment?
In a shared AR environment powered by Spectacles, interactions are natural and intuitive. Users can utilize full hand tracking to manipulate virtual objects with gestures and employ voice recognition for commands, allowing for a truly hands free and immersive collaborative experience.
Is Spectacles truly standalone, or does it require a phone for shared experiences?
Spectacles is a fully standalone wearable computer built into see through glasses, capable of processing and displaying AR experiences without requiring a phone or PC for its core functions. While it can connect to mobile devices for additional control, the shared AR experience itself runs directly on Spectacles.
How does Spectacles ensure seamless visual integration for multiplayer AR?
Spectacles ensures seamless visual integration with its advanced see through display, featuring 37 pixels per degree resolution and a 46° diagonal field of view. This high fidelity ensures that digital overlays blend naturally with the physical world, making shared virtual objects appear grounded and real for all participants.
